There is one thing with this package I'm not quite sure about. The Apicula
project builds the "chipdb" bitstream structure information automatically
using the (proprietary) vendor toolchain with a fuzzing based approach. The
output of this is then published as the apycula pypi package (what I'm
packaging here) which embeds this information in (binary) pickel files.

I'm not sure what the DFSG implications of this are. Is it acceptable to
use the pypi package as the starting point?
